Dynamic Load Balancing Explained

Last Updated: 21/02/2024

Dynamic Load Balancing Explained

What is EV Load Balancing?

EV Load Balancing ensures efficient and safe charging by dynamically adjusting the power output based on the available energy infrastructure capacity.

The aim of load balancing is to either maximize the power output of a single charging point or to install as many charging points as possible, without overloading the power distribution system. Overloading can lead to power outages during charging, which can be both inconvenient and potentially hazardous. Load balancing mitigates this risk by evenly distributing the available power across all charging points, facilitating a safe and efficient charging process for electric vehicles.

Types of Load Balancing

According to specific working principles, load balancing can be divided into two types, static and dynamic. The static type is realized through a simple output power setting, while the dynamic one is via flexible algorithm control based on certain signal feedback.

Static Load Balancing

Static Load Balancing is a configuration in which each charger at a site has a predetermined, “fixed” load. This means that the power distribution to each charger remains constant, regardless of the overall power demand or availability.

To illustrate the concept of Static Load Balancing, consider this example: Suppose your home has a total distribution capacity of 20kW. The combined power consumption of your existing home appliances is 15kW, and your car requires an additional 7kW for charging. In this scenario, the total power demand (22kW) exceeds the available capacity (20kW). This imbalance would trigger the circuit breaker, resulting in a power outage. As shown below:

Dynamic Load Balancing

Dynamic Load Balancing constantly monitors changes in energy usage on a circuit and automatically allocates available capacity to different appliances. This technique balances energy usage and adjusts the charging output for electric vehicles in response to changes in the electrical load.

Let’s revisit the previous example, but this time with Dynamic Load Balancing in place. In this scenario, the power required for charging your car dynamically adjusts to the available capacity. Instead of demanding a fixed 7kW, the car’s charging power reduces to 4kW due to Dynamic Load Balancing. This adjustment brings the total power consumption down to less than 20kW, allowing all devices to operate normally without causing a power outage. As shown below:

How Does Dynamic Load Balancing Work?

Charging Station Monitoring

The system constantly monitors the status of charging stations in the network, including factors like charging power, battery state-of-charge, and available capacity.

Resource Allocation

Based on the monitoring data, the system dynamically allocates charging power to available charging stations to ensure that each station is balanced and not overloaded.

Adaptive Adjustments

If a charging station fails or becomes overloaded, the system automatically redirects charging power to other available stations to ensure high availability and efficient resource utilization.

Load Balancing Algorithms

The system uses specialized algorithms for distributing charging power, such as load-based allocation and priority-based allocation. These algorithms help ensure that charging power is distributed fairly and efficiently across the available charging stations, based on the specific requirements of the EV charging network.

How Does Dynamic Load Balancing Benefit Your Business?

No Overloading

Dynamic load balancing can automatically adapt energy use from your charger or appliance to ensure it never exceeds a safe maximum and doesn’t overload your home or business’s electrical circuit.


Dynamic load balancing distributes requests across the network, preventing server overload and increasing response time by using multiple servers to process many requests simultaneously.


Servers can be added and removed from server groups as needed, enabling seamless scalability and accommodating growing user bases without causing service disruptions.

Dynamic load balancing improves the overall performance and reliability of applications by ensuring that resources are used efficiently and that there is no single point of failure. It can also help to scale applications on demand and provide high availability and fault tolerance to handle spikes in traffic or server failures.

Avoid Power Overload

Dynamic load balancing constantly monitors changes in energy use on your circuit and automatically allocates the available capacity to different appliances. It balances the energy used and adjusts the output in response to changes in electricity load. This feature is particularly useful for businesses that use high-energy applications, such as electric vehicle (EV) charging stations.
Charging Management

The Evchargo cloud platform can be used for network-based solutions for charge point management. The scalable software can optimize charge point operation, improve availability, and enable accurate charging billing through the OCPP protocol. A rule-based load management system can distribute available connection loads to all charge points, enabling on-demand charging for EVs and optimizing charging capacity operation and overload protection for building facilities.

